U.S. Trade Deficit Narrows Sharply in October, Exceeding Expectations

The U.S. trade deficit narrowed significantly in October, falling 11.9% to $73.8 billion, according to data released Thursday by the Commerce Department. This was a much smaller deficit than expected, as economists had expected a deficit of $75.4 billion. Job openings bounced in October on need for IT workers

The number of job openings and job separations trended upward in October, while layoffs gradually declined, indicating a slight improvement in employment conditions as the labor market tightens broadly. Job Openings Rise in October, Casting Wisdom of Fed Cuts Into Doubt

The U.S. labor market showed signs of stabilizing in October, with job openings rising and voluntary resignations reaching a five-month high, according to data released Tuesday by the Labor Department.
